VermipostPro Red Wigglers for Organic Gardening and Composting

d1cdc0a398a0d1e22c982210.L._AA238_.jpg

One thing that will keep growing all winter are earthworms in your compost pile. If you give them enough water and food scraps, newspaper or even cardboard, they will double every 90 days. In the spring, you'll be ready to add them to the garden to keep the soil friable and fertile. They can also be used indoors with houseplants.
